Maximizing ROI with Solar Street Lights: A Case Study from Ghana
In 2023, a mid-sized municipality in Ghana faced unreliable grid power and rising electricity costs. Street lighting was inconsistent, impacting both safety and local commerce. The city partnered with AZJ Lighting to implement a large-scale solar street lighting solution designed to reduce operational costs while improving public safety.
Challenges
The municipality confronted several challenges:
- Frequent blackouts and unstable grid supply.
- High annual electricity bills for street lighting.
- Maintenance difficulties due to remote locations.
- Limited immediate budget for infrastructure upgrades.
Solution by AZJ Lighting
AZJ Lighting designed a tailored solar street lighting solution featuring:
- High-efficiency monocrystalline solar panels.
- Long-life lithium battery packs with a lifespan exceeding 5 years.
- Smart light sensors and remote monitoring for uptime optimization.
- Durable IP65-rated fixtures suitable for extreme weather conditions.
Implementation
The project rollout included:
- Site survey and energy audit completed within two weeks.
- Pilot installation of 50 solar street lights to validate performance.
- Full deployment over three months covering 250 streets.
- Remote monitoring to track energy usage, autonomy, and maintenance needs.
Results & ROI
Key performance indicators achieved by this project:
- Energy cost reduction: 62% annually.
- Maintenance cost reduction: 45% over 12 months.
- Payback period: approximately 20 months.
- Community impact: improved night-time safety and public satisfaction.
